A new destination in Northern England – Manchester – can be reached directly from Vienna starting on 2 May 2014. The British airline Jet2.com now offers three flights each week from Vienna to this North English city. The new flight connection was inaugurated today by David Neill, Head of Network Planning Jet2.com and Mag. Julian Jäger, member of the Management Board of Flughafen Wien AG at a ribbon cutting ceremony.
 
“We are happy to welcome Jet2.com with this new direct destination from Vienna Airport. The new connection will make it easier to reach Northern England from Vienna and bring new impulses for the economic and tourism sectors in Great Britain and Austria“, commented Julian Jäger, member of the Management Board of Flughafen Wien AG.
 
“The addition of Vienna to the Jet2.com route network has a number of positive effects: After more than seven years, guests from Northern England can again travel more comfortably to Vienna with this direct connection. This will open a market of 17 million potential visitors for Vienna. Great Britain already has a standing as one of the most important markets for Vienna and, with 450,000 overnight stays in 2013, ranked among the Top 10 in Vienna’s statistics“, commented Vienna’s tourism director Norbert Kettner. “Jet2.com will make an important contribution to the continuation of this success story in the future“
 
Steve Heapy, Chief Executive of Jet2.com, said: “Vienna is a newly important part of our network and we’re delighted to be celebrating our inaugural departure to Manchester today. It’s been impossible to reach Manchester directly from Vienna for several years – so we’re pleased to be introducing hassle-free low fares for Austrian-based business and leisure customers who appreciate the choice and frequency of our new schedule.”
 
Holger Lenz, VisitBritain’s Manager for Central Europe said: “VisitBritain is delighted that the North of England will finally get easier access from Vienna through a direct flight to Manchester. From today, Austrians will now be able to easily explore the vibrant city of Manchester and the stunning countryside around it.” 
 
Three flights weekly from Vienna to Manchester in Northern England
A B737-300 from Manchester will arrive in Vienna at 5.45 pm every Monday, Wednesday and Friday, and start the return flight at 6.20 pm. Jet2.com offers low ticket prices, friendly service and assigned seating and 22 kg baggage allowance. Tickets can be booked under www.jet2.com.
 
This British airline with eight locations in Great Britain has received numerous awards, for example the Group Travel Award 2012 – Best Airline for Groups, Globe Travel Award 2012 – Best Short Haul Airline, Scottish Passenger Agents’ Association (SPAA) Award 2011 - Best Low-cost Airline, Telegraph Travel Award 2011 – Runner Up Best Short Haul Airline, 2010 British Travel Award for Best Trade Booking Website (Flights) – Bronze Award. Jet2.com is a subsidiary of Dart Group plc, an aviation and logistics group with 30 years of experience in commercial aviation.
